Teen Titans #19
In "Stepping Stones for a Giant Killer!", the Teen Titans face off against the surprisingly formidable teen villain Punch in a battle that tests their teamwork and resolve. Written by Mike Friedrich and brought to life with dynamic art by Gil Kane and Wally Wood, this 1969 classic sees the team pushed to their limits—only to turn the tide in a twist that proves strategy beats strength. The cover, a striking piece by Nick Cardy, captures the intensity of the clash.

The Titans battle Punch a teen-age would-be villain. Punch defeats two groups of Titans, but when they escape they are able to capture him with ease.
